Package: hdbc-odbc version: 1.1.3.0.0 Severity: serious User: [EMAIL PROTECTED] Usertags: qa-ftbfs-20080101 qa-ftbfs Justification: FTBFS on i386
Hi, During a rebuild of all packages in sid, your package failed to build on i386. Relevant part: > > ****************************************** > BUILDING libhugs-hdbc-odbc FOR hugs > ****************************************** > > Running: ./setup build > hdbc-odbc-helper.c:1:20: error: HsBase.h: No such file or directory > hdbc-odbc-helper.c: In function 'simpleSqlTables': > hdbc-odbc-helper.c:131: warning: pointer targets in passing argument 6 of > 'SQLTables' differ in signedness > hdbc-odbc-helper.c:131: warning: pointer targets in passing argument 8 of > 'SQLTables' differ in signedness > hdbc-odbc-helper.c: In function 'simpleSqlColumns': > hdbc-odbc-helper.c:136: warning: pointer targets in passing argument 8 of > 'SQLColumns' differ in signedness > runhugs: Error occurred > ERROR "dist/build/Database/HDBC/ODBC/Connection.hs" - Error while running > compilation command 'gcc -Wall -fPIC -shared -fPIC -D__HUGS__ > "-I/usr/lib/hugs/include" -o "dist/build/Database/HDBC/ODBC/Connection.so" > "dist/build/Database/HDBC/ODBC/Connection.c" -I. hdbc-odbc-helper.c -lodbc' > > > Preprocessing library HDBC-odbc-1.1.3.0... > Building HDBC-odbc-1.1.3.0... > ./setup build files: 256 at /usr/share/haskell-devscripts//Dh_Haskell.pm > line 145, <COMPAT_IN> line 1. > make: *** [install] Error 9 > dpkg-buildpackage: failure: /usr/bin/fakeroot debian/rules binary gave error > exit status 2 The full build log is available from: http://people.debian.org/~lucas/logs/2008/01/01 A list of current common problems and possible solutions is available at http://wiki.debian.org/qa.debian.org/FTBFS . You're welcome to contribute! About the archive rebuild: The rebuild was done on about 50 AMD64 nodes of the Grid'5000 platform, using a clean chroot containing a sid i386 environment.
